DalTheatre presents Everybody by Branden Jacobs-Jenkins. An existential comedy about the dance of life, death and the journey to understanding our collective humanity.
Everybody is a bold, contemporary reimagining of the 15th-century morality play Everyman. In this witty and thought-provoking dance with mortality, the character Everybody seeks the meaning of life before facing death. Each performance features a live on-stage lottery to assign roles, emphasizing life’s unpredictability and offering a unique experience for both the actors and audience.
Everybody features a talented ensemble of 4th year acting program students.
